Tiffany Truscott - BAFTA award-winning director Mark Jenkin on shooting a music video with Thom Yorke in a Cornish mine - 91热爆 Sounds
Tiffany Truscott - BAFTA award-winning director Mark Jenkin on shooting a music video with Thom Yorke in a Cornish mine - 91热爆 Sounds
BAFTA award-winning director Mark Jenkin on shooting a music video with Thom Yorke in a Cornish mine
It was created for The Smile's latest track 'Skrting On The Surface'. Photo: Steve Tanner